What is eventwvr.exe
The file eventwrv.exe is known as the Event Viewer Snapin Launcher that is associated with Microsoft Windows Operating System. The Event Viewer is the tool that displays detailed information about significant events in the computer. This helpful utility can be used when troubleshooting problems and error with Microsoft Windows and other programs. To view the information that appears in the event logs, the user should log in as the administrator in order to view all event logs. The event logs are special files that record significant events on the computer, which include user log-on and program errors. Event Viewer tracks information in several different logs that include the Application/ Program events, Security-related events, System events, Setup events, and Forwarded events. Windows records incidents of program errors, and the details found in the event log can help during troubleshooting. Application events are classified as error, warning, or information depending on the severity of the event, while security events are called audits that are described as successful or failed.
